I don't use Windows myself. ;-) > I'm using WinUAE 0.8.27 on a PC with NVIDIA GeForce FX5200 Graphic card. > The Kickstart Image is from an A1200 (the new one that came with WB 3.1). > > Is it possible to use better graphic modes than AGA? Can WinUAE emulate in > some way graphic cards (f.e. Picasso or whatever) or use the graphic > capabilities of the PC graphic card? It sure can. UAE has had the ability to emulate a graphics card - accessible via Picasso96 - for some time. To enable this, you need to allocate some gfx card memory in your UAE configuration. There'll be an option to do this in the WinUAE GUI somewhere - but I don't know precisely where. It'll be called graphics memory or Picasso96 memory or similar. Alternatively, you can edit your config file with a text editor and set the 'gfxcard_size=x' option (the 'x' here is the amount of memory in MB to assign to the gfx card). Also, you'll need software support for your emulated gfx card. That is, you'll actually need to install Picasso96 on your emulated Amiga. You can get this from http://www.picasso96.cogito.de/download/Picasso96/Picasso96.lha. The P96 archive has an install script and will automatically detect that you are running on UAE and install the correct driver. It's all fairly straightforward really. One final point: you must emulate a full 68020 CPU (with 32-bit address space) in UAE to be able to emulate a gfx card and thus use Picasso96. Hope that helped. ;-) Cheers, Rich
